Output 75fcb91c767b8d909c7ed98f0702b81d39124697d69a7646e08e9b4f65170d2a:0

value
87527
script pubkey
OP_0 OP_PUSHBYTES_20 ec280c366b33fe2f9ade87296177159d2bbce6c0
address
tb1qas5qcdntx0lzlxk7su5kzac4n54meekqyql23z
transaction
75fcb91c767b8d909c7ed98f0702b81d39124697d69a7646e08e9b4f65170d2a
confirmations
34803
spent
true